Transaction 4313712276e0ab7cc120a3a8f0a52a679762539f8517289f4ecb3d6804e989d3
1 Input
1 Output
-
4313712276e0ab7cc120a3a8f0a52a679762539f8517289f4ecb3d6804e989d3:0
- value
- 1523990
- script pubkey
- OP_0 OP_PUSHBYTES_20 6cb359c92707ca370bacabae723b4d1709ed8dbe
- address
- bc1qdje4njf8ql9rwzav4wh8yw6dzuy7mrd7nx0ecq